SUBJECT:
Emissions Recall 93E36 - Emissions Control System Modifications on Certain 1987-Model California 1.9L Engine Equipped Escort, Lynx and EXP Cars.

AFFECTED VEHICLES

1987-model California Escort, Lynx and EXP cars equipped with 1.9L engines having calibration code 7-07E-R10.

REASONS FOR RECALL

The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) and Ford have conducted in-use tests on some of the affected cars and have determined that they may be releasing exhaust emissions which exceed California standards.

SERVICE ACTION

Cars returned for service will have exhaust gas recirculation (EGR) systems modified, engine ignition timing set and attachment of Vehicle Emissions Control Information (VECI) and Authorized Modifications labels at no-charge to owners.
